Safety Committee

ATTENTION: This committee is currently on hiatus. Interested in volunteering to support this committee? Email general@stevenssquare.org

The Safety Committee provides a venue for community members to bring forward their neighborhood-related safety ideas and concerns, identify resources and develop solution-based strategies, in partnership with City, County and other agencies. The committee seeks to empower neighborhood residents to take leadership in crime prevention initiatives and to take a proactive stance to increase safety for all, through building community.
